Which states have the strongest school choice programs?

As of the 2026 school year, more than a dozen states run ESA or scholarship programs with universal or near-universal eligibility, including Texas (ESA program beginning 2026-27), Florida, Tennessee, Arizona, Arkansas, Iowa, Utah, Oklahoma, West Virginia, and Indiana. Program rules and funding change year to year, so verify current details on each state’s education department site. We help you compare as part of planning your move.

Can I use an ESA before I am a resident?

Generally no. Most programs require residency at the time of application, and several have application windows early in the calendar year. We help you sequence your closing and residency dates so you do not miss a program year.
